Description
The OAuth authorization endpoint in Jenkins Bitbucket Server Integration Plugin 6.0.1 and earlier reads the `oauth_callback` URL from the submitted form rather than from the server-side stored request token, allowing attackers to hijack the OAuth flow and obtain an access token on behalf of the victim.
